2. Dog Collar
As a new dog owner, you might be asking what is a Dog Collar?
According to Wikipedia, A dog collar is a piece of material put around the neck of a dog, it may be used for control, identification, fashion, or other purposes. Also, identification tags and medical information are often placed on dog collars. Collars are also useful for controlling a dog manually, as they provide a handle for grabbing. Dog collars are the most common form of directing and teaching dogs.
